An alternative education provider in the UK is seeking an Outreach Tutor to support students from EYFS to Year 11. The role involves delivering personalized tutoring sessions in subjects like English and Maths, fostering confidence and a love for learning.
Essential qualifications include:
- Experience working with children
- A strong grasp of English and Maths
- An Enhanced DBS
This position offers a supportive team environment, ongoing training, competitive pay, and flexible hours, creating a rewarding opportunity where you can truly make a difference.

How to prepare for a job interview at New way tuition
✨Know Your Subjects Inside Out
Make sure you have a solid understanding of English and Maths, as these are the core subjects you'll be tutoring. Brush up on key concepts and be ready to explain them in a way that’s engaging for students of different ages.
✨Showcase Your Experience with Kids
Prepare examples from your past experiences working with children. Whether it’s tutoring, teaching, or even volunteering, share specific stories that highlight your ability to connect with students and foster their confidence.
✨Emphasise Your Passion for Education
Let your enthusiasm for teaching shine through during the interview. Talk about why you love helping students learn and how you can inspire a love for learning in them. This will resonate well with the hiring team.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ions about the role and the team environment. This shows that you’re genuinely interested in the position and helps you gauge if it’s the right fit for you too.
